Company Overview:
Bose Professional is a leader in the professional audio/video industry, specializing in the design and manufacturing of cutting-edge audio solutions including loudspeakers, amplifiers, signal processing devices, controls, software, and accessories. For more than 50 years our spirit of invention has focused on creating systems that are easy to design, install and operate for performance, commercial and conferencing applications. As we continue to expand our global team, we are seeking a highly skilled Channel Marketing Specialist to join us in our journey.

Role Overview:
The Channel Marketing Specialist will be an integral part of the Export organization at Bose Professional. The focus of the role will be to implement and execute marketing strategies and activities in the Distributor Manager Markets to support the export sales organization. Success in this role also requires taking initiatives and applying a global strategy to sales and marketing.

Key Responsibilities:
  • Provide support for marketing lead, including PR, advertising, marketing resources, newsletters, exhibitions
  • Organize exhibitions if any would happen in the region (advertising and social media support, logistics and travel booking, measure ROI)
  • Monitor budgets
  • Local purchase of goods and services as per approval matrix
  • Produce marketing materials for local use e.g. at fairs, events, for sales rep (brochures, flyer etc.)
  • Select and order giveaways as per brand guidelines
  • Keep record of marketing material stocks
  • Prepare, organize and execute sales team events/team meetings  as well as distributor and reseller meetings and events
  • Finalize quarterly marketing plan together with distributors in collaboration with account managers.
  • Proactively contact resellers and distributors to follow-up on marketing plan
  • Facilitate Quarterly Marketing fund process
  • Support customers with Bose Professional assets by creating and maintaining link from Bynder.
  • Support customers with knowledge of successful marketing activities
  • Partner with communication/distribution, e.g. Price changes, organizational changes, promotional activities
  • Communicate training offerings - classroom, online and webinar in close collaboration with the training team and local engineers
  • Manage participation list and sending out confirmations

Qualifications:
  • Pro-active individual, with channel marketing experience of working with distributors preferably in Pro AV Industry
  • Good business understanding preferably of India, South East Asia, and ANZ.
  • Knowledge of various editing, graphics related tools/software.
  • Needs to be motivated, setting high but achievable goals, and to demonstrate enthusiasm for the work at hand
  • Needs to demonstrate creativity in the development of innovative ideas
  • Needs good interpersonal skills, effective communicator at all levels with good listening and questioning skills, with ability to build good team/media relationships
  • Dependable team player, also able to work independently
  • Fluent English
  • Very good knowledge of MS office (Word, PowerPoint, Excel, Outlook, Dynamics)
  • Knowledge of Email Marketing tools (MailChimp, Constant Contact, etc)
  • Experienced user and strong knowledge about Social Media (Facebook, Linkedin, Instagram, etc) and other online communication channels

Location:
Delhi NCR or Bangalore, India - Remote

Invitation for Job Applicants to Self-Identify as a U.S. Veteran
  • A “disabled veteran” is one of the following:
    • a veteran of the U.S. military, ground, naval or air service who is entitled to compensation (or who but for the receipt of military retired pay would be entitled to compensation) under laws administered by the Secretary of Veterans Affairs; or
    • a person who was discharged or released from active duty because of a service-connected disability.
  • A “recently separated veteran” means any veteran during the three-year period beginning on the date of such veteran's discharge or release from active duty in the U.S. military, ground, naval, or air service.
  • An “active duty wartime or campaign badge veteran” means a veteran who served on active duty in the U.S. military, ground, naval or air service during a war, or in a campaign or expedition for which a campaign badge has been authorized under the laws administered by the Department of Defense.
  • An “Armed forces service medal veteran” means a veteran who, while serving on active duty in the U.S. military, ground, naval or air service, participated in a United States military operation for which an Armed Forces service medal was awarded pursuant to Executive Order 12985.

Why are you being asked to complete this form?

We are a federal contractor or subcontractor. The law requires us to provide equal employment opportunity to qualified people with disabilities. We have a goal of having at least 7% of our workers as people with disabilities. The law says we must measure our progress towards this goal. To do this, we must ask applicants and employees if they have a disability or have ever had one. People can become disabled, so we need to ask this question at least every five years.

Completing this form is voluntary, and we hope that you will choose to do so. Your answer is confidential. No one who makes hiring decisions will see it. Your decision to complete the form and your answer will not harm you in any way. If you want to learn more about the law or this form, visit the U.S. Department of Labor’s Office of Federal Contract Compliance Programs (OFCCP) website at www.dol.gov/ofccp.

How do you know if you have a disability?

A disability is a condition that substantially limits one or more of your “major life activities.” If you have or have ever had such a condition, you are a person with a disability. Disabilities include, but are not limited to:

  • Alcohol or other substance use disorder (not currently using drugs illegally)
  • Autoimmune disorder, for example, lupus, fibromyalgia, rheumatoid arthritis, HIV/AIDS
  • Blind or low vision
  • Cancer (past or present)
  • Cardiovascular or heart disease
  • Celiac disease
  • Cerebral palsy
  • Deaf or serious difficulty hearing
  • Diabetes
  • Disfigurement, for example, disfigurement caused by burns, wounds, accidents, or congenital disorders
  • Epilepsy or other seizure disorder
  • Gastrointestinal disorders, for example, Crohn's Disease, irritable bowel syndrome
  • Intellectual or developmental disability
  • Mental health conditions, for example, depression, bipolar disorder, anxiety disorder, schizophrenia, PTSD
  • Missing limbs or partially missing limbs
  • Mobility impairment, benefiting from the use of a wheelchair, scooter, walker, leg brace(s) and/or other supports
  • Nervous system condition, for example, migraine headaches, Parkinson’s disease, multiple sclerosis (MS)
  • Neurodivergence, for example, attention-deficit/hyperactivity disorder (ADHD), autism spectrum disorder, dyslexia, dyspraxia, other learning disabilities
  • Partial or complete paralysis (any cause)
  • Pulmonary or respiratory conditions, for example, tuberculosis, asthma, emphysema
  • Short stature (dwarfism)
  • Traumatic brain injury
